★★Java質問・相談スレッド165★★at TECH★★Java質問・相談スレッド165★★ - 暇つぶし2ch■コピペモード□スレを通常表示□オプションモード□このスレッドのURL■項目テキスト50:デフォルトの名無しさん 13/10/25 13:19:21.27 .NETがマルチプラットフォームなら 世界は平和だったのに… 51:デフォルトの名無しさん 13/10/25 14:57:23.94 新しい言語はいいとこ取りし放題なわけだし、そのうちC#よりも優れた言語も出てくるだろ ポケベルが消え、公衆電話が消え、携帯電話が消え、スマホが使われまくってるみたいに Javaが消え、そしてC#もいずれ消える定め 52:デフォルトの名無しさん 13/10/25 16:20:26.77 C#とJavaってどういう分野で競合してるんだろう WindowsアプリをJavaで作る人間はいないし、 マルチプラットフォームをC#で作る人間もいない 53:デフォルトの名無しさん 13/10/25 16:29:55.76 aspかjspか 54:デフォルトの名無しさん 13/10/25 17:50:11.19 誰か助けてくれますか? 55:デフォルトの名無しさん 13/10/25 17:52:01.32 Can I help you. 56:デフォルトの名無しさん 13/10/25 17:59:03.72 ほぼ素人ですみませんが、質問です isEof = c.moveToFirst(); while (isEof) { item.setText1(String.format("%d:%d", c.getInt(4), c.getInt(5))); item.setText2(c.getString(7)); customAdapter.add(item); isEof = c.moveToNext(); } listView.setAdapter(customAdapter); 上のループで CustomData item = new CustomData(); を外側に置いた場合、リストの内容が全て一番最後に入力したものになります これはsetAdapterしたときにitem内に格納されているデータ(最後に入力したデータ)を読みにいっているために起こるという認識で良いのでしょうか また、内側に置くことで全て表示出来るようになりましたが、この場合はなぜ表示できるのでしょうか 次ページ最新レス表示レスジャンプ類似スレ一覧スレッドの検索話題のニュースおまかせリストオプションしおりを挟むスレッドに書込スレッドの一覧暇つぶし2ch